Market Notes
Supply included: 59% Feeder Cattle (14% Steers, 43% Heifers, 44% Bulls); 15% Slaughter Cattle (91% Cows, 9% Bulls); 0% Replacement Cattle (100% Cow-Calf Pairs); 10% Slaughter Sheep/Lambs (95% Hair Breeds, 5% Bucks); 17% Slaughter Goats (89% Kids, 5% Nannies/Does, 6% Bucks/Billies). Feeder cattle supply over 600 lbs was 27%. AUCTION This Week Last Reported 7/7/2023 Last Year Total Receipts: 869 882 1,001 Feeder Cattle: 511(58.8%) 507(57.5%) 733(73.2%) Slaughter Cattle: 127(14.6%) 125(14.2%) 169(16.9%) Replacement Cattle: 3(0.3%) 8(0.9%) 0(0.0%) Slaughter Sheep/Lambs: 84(9.7%) 137(15.5%) 23(2.3%) Slaughter Goats: 144(16.6%) 105(11.9%) 76(7.6%)
